Scheck Hillel Community School unfortunately couldn't capitalize on their home-court advantage in their season opener. They lost 3-0 to the David Posnack Jewish Day Rams on Thursday. Sadly, the loss continues a streak the team started last season, making it four in a row.
The final score came out to 25-13, 25-20, 25-20.
The victory made it two in a row for David Posnack Jewish Day and bumps their season record up to 5-3.
Scheck Hillel Community School will have a little extra prep time after the defeat as they won't be playing again for a while. They'll take on Sports Leadership & Management at 4:30 p.m. on March 31st. As for David Posnack Jewish Day, they will square off against Pine Crest at 4:30 p.m. on Monday. Pine Crest will roll in looking for their fifth straight win, something David Posnack Jewish Day surely won't give up without a fight.
